This document summarizes a study on strengthening subgrade soil using RBI Grade-81 stabilizer. Samples of subgrade soil containing 0-8% RBI Grade-81 by weight were tested. Tests showed that with only 2% additive, the soil's liquid limit decreased while plastic limit increased, reducing plasticity. Maximum dry density also decreased but the California Bearing Ratio increased significantly from 2% to over 135%, indicating higher strength. Cost analysis found that using only 2% additive reduced the pavement construction cost substantially compared to conventional construction without additive. The study concluded that RBI Grade-81 is an effective and economical soil stabilizer that improves soil strength properties and reduces pavement construction costs.
